Antioxidant, UV Absorber, OBA, Pigment for ABS

ABS is an abbreviation of Acrylonitrile butadiene styrene which chemical formula (C8H8)x· (C4H6)y· (C3H3N)z) is a common thermoplastic polymer.

ABS is a terpolymer made by polymerizing styrene and acrylonitrile in the presence of polybutadiene. The proportions can vary from 15 to 35% acrylonitrile, 5 to 30% butadiene and 40 to 60% styrene.

Key Features: impact resistance, high stiffness, resistance to oil, low temperature and chemical corrosion, electrical performances, easy to process, economic prices.

Main Applications: ABS is widely used in E&E, instruments, automotive, constructions and building industries.

Things to know when choosing pigment for ABS

1. High heat resistance, weather fastness, and hiding power is required when coloring ABS. Inorganic pigment of titanium dioxide, cadmium, iron oxide red, ultramarine, carbon dioxide. and organic pigment of phthalocyanine, quinacridone are used.

2. Due to rubber content in ABS, uneven is an issue when coloring, to offset, a higher concentration of pigment which normally 2% is used in ABS.
